Having a throttle responsive bike and changing the way I hit whoops now has made the best impact for me personally. If you can blip the throttle to pull the weight back off the front end, rather than trying to muscle it up and keep all your weight back, you'll probably not get as fatigued as fast. But a extended thumb throttle and anti-vib stem can be had pretty affordably, if you are patient enough on ebay. The anti-vib stem helped more with rough ruts and stuff more than the whoops though. Highly recommend for that.
